首页 > 试题广场 >

在Java中,一个类可同时定义许多同名的方法,这些方法的形式

[单选题]
在Java中,一个类可同时定义许多同名的方法,这些方法的形式参数个数、类型或顺序各不相同,传回的值也可以不相同。这种面向对象程序的特性称为
  • 隐藏
  • 覆盖
  • 重载
  • Java不支持此特性

或顺序不同我感觉有点问题啊

发表于 2019-08-27 17:51:53 回复(0)
java允许重载任何方法。要完整的描述一个方法,需要指出方法名和参数类型,这称为方法的签名(signature),另外,返回值类型不是方法签名的一部分。(不能有两个方法,方法名相同,参数类型相同,返回值却不同,这是错误的)。
发表于 2019-10-24 16:27:26 回复(0)
重载是可以返回不同类型的
发表于 2019-09-25 15:46:54 回复(0)
做错的反省一下
发表于 2019-08-22 09:24:25 回复(0)